2. 6 Local Rules That Can Shape Driveway Gate Installation in Garland, TX

Permits and layout rules can change how your gate must open, where posts can sit, and how safe the approach stays.
So, it is smart to plan around local guidance before you pick a gate style or motor type.
For example, the City of Garland notes that permit needs can apply in several cases, including new installs and changes to height or location.
Also, Garland guidance says that if gates swing open over a driveway, they must not swing into the right of way, such as an alley or city street.

1) Garland planning details to confirm early

  1. First, confirm where your property line sits, because posts must stay on your side in most layouts.
  2. Next, confirm swing clearance, because the gate cannot push into public space when it opens.
  3. Also, confirm fence height limits in your area, because residential height guidance can apply by zone and location.

2) Two simple steps that reduce permit stress

  • First, keep a property survey ready, because Garland points to using a survey or a scaled drawing for permit steps.
  • Also, mark gate locations on your plan early, because that prevents redesign later when hardware placement is reviewed.

3. 5 Safety Must Haves That Protect People and Reduce Liability

A driveway gate should protect your property, and it should also protect people who live, work, or visit there.
So, safety is not an extra, it is part of professional Driveway Gate Installation in Garland, TX.
In fact, UL explains that the CPSC documented deaths and injuries tied to entrapment accidents involving automatic gates, which pushed stronger safety requirements.
Therefore, modern installs should include the right sensing and protection devices, plus correct placement and testing.

1) Key safety concepts you should insist on

  1. First, use entrapment protection, because UL notes operators should have independent primary and secondary means to protect against entrapment.
  2. Next, confirm proper install and configuration, because UL stresses the need for safe and code compliant installations.
  3. Also, plan for safe pedestrian paths, because a vehicle gate is not a safe walk through route in many layouts.

2) Practical safety devices you will often see

  • Also, photo eyes can stop or reverse motion when a person or vehicle is detected in the path.
  • Then, sensing edges can help reduce injury risk when contact occurs during closing or opening.
  • Finally, warning signs and clear zones help keep visitors out of the travel path when the gate is moving.

4. 4 Smart Design Choices for Driveway Gate Installation in Garland, TX

A gate is not one size fits all, because lots, slopes, wind, and traffic patterns change from site to site.
So, the best design is the one that fits your driveway geometry and your daily use.
Also, the right design reduces strain on the operator, which helps the system last longer with fewer repairs.
Next, a good layout reduces pinch points and surprise contact areas, which supports safer operation.

1) Common driveway gate styles that work well

  1. First, swing gates work well when you have enough flat clearance inside the property for full travel.
  2. Next, sliding gates work well when you want space saving travel along a fence line or inside the frontage.
  3. Also, dual swing gates can balance weight and reduce sag when spans are wide and daily use is high.

2) Design decisions that improve daily flow

  • Also, set clear entry and exit zones, because delivery drivers need a simple approach that reduces backing and delay.
  • Then, match gate width to real vehicle needs, because trucks and trailers need more clearance than standard cars.
  • Finally, plan keypad and reader placement carefully, because controls should sit away from moving parts for safety.

5. 6 Access Control Upgrades That Make 2026 Gates Feel Effortless

In 2026, people expect secure access that is also quick and simple during busy days.
So, modern automation can improve both protection and convenience without making the system hard to manage.
Also, access control choices should match your risk level, because a private home and a busy facility have different needs.
Then, the right setup can support owners, tenants, and vendors without sharing one code with everyone.

1) Popular access options to consider

  1. First, keypads are simple and cost aware, while still allowing code changes when staff or tenants change.
  2. Next, remotes work well for daily users, especially when you want fast access without phone signal issues.
  3. Also, phone based entry can reduce lost remotes, because permissions can be managed by user and role.

2) Security upgrades that also boost confidence

  • Also, a video intercom adds visual verification, which helps stop tailgating and reduces risky gate opening decisions.
  • Then, a loop detector helps prevent the gate from closing on a vehicle, which supports both safety and uptime.
  • Finally, timed close and audit style controls can support stronger policy for businesses and managed properties.

2) Can my driveway gate swing toward the street or alley in Garland

Garland guidance warns that driveway gates that swing open must not swing into the right of way, such as the alley or city street.

  1. First, consider inward swing or sliding designs when frontage space is tight.
  2. Next, confirm your setback and clearance during planning, because fixing swing direction later can be expensive.
  • Also, a slide gate can reduce conflict with sidewalks and street space when the driveway sits close to public areas.
  • Then, a good approach layout can keep vehicles off the street while they wait for the gate to open.

3) What safety features should I require in an automatic driveway gate

Safety devices matter because UL 325 related requirements address entrapment risks and safe operation expectations.

  1. First, ask for monitored entrapment protection devices like photo eyes or edges in the right locations.
  2. Next, ask for a clear test and handoff process, so you see the safety features work before sign off.
  • Also, keep pedestrian paths separate from the vehicle gate, because safety guidance stresses clear pedestrian routing.
  • Then, post visible warnings and keep controls away from moving parts to reduce unsafe behavior near the gate.
